Family | CARYOPHYLLACEAE |
Genus species | Odontostemma roseiflorum (Sprague) Sadeghian & Zarre |
Synonyms | Arenaria roseiflora Sprague |
Arenaria atuntziensis C.Y.Wu ex L.H.Zhu | |
Habitat | grassland and scree |
Altitude | 2700-4500m |
Description | stems violet, stem leaves sessile, lanceolate or elliptic, 7-15mm, ciliate, obtuse, flowers solitary, terminal, sepals violet, lanceolate, petals obovate, 10-15mm, emarginate |
Size | 10-25cm |
Color | pink, white |
Bloom | summer |
Ca | |
Type | tuft |
Cultivation | gravelly, humous, moist, semi-shady site alpine house, moist, humous, gravelly soil, semi-shade |
Propagation | seed in spring, barely covered, germ. 1-3 months, 13-18°C division in early spring; cuttings in late summer |
